Charitable objects

1. BENEFIT OF THE POOR INHABITANTS AND PARISHIONERS OF THE PARISH OF ALVESTON. 2. MAINTAINING, CLOTHING, EDUCATION AND APPRECIATING ORPHAN CHILDREN BORN IN THE PARISH. 3. PROVISION OF PENSIONS AND HOMES FOR AGED POOR PERSONS OF THE PARISH 4. THE EDUCATION, IMPROVEMENT, RECREATION AND ENJOYMENT OF THE INHABITANTS AND PARISHIONERS.

Governing document: WILL PROVED IN THE PRINCIPAL REGISTRY 9 MAY 1901 AND SCHEME OF 6 APRIL 1970
